Description

Position Overview:

We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Children’s Low Intensity Care Coordinator to join our team serving Covington County. This position operates within a Certified Community Behavioral Health Clinic (CCBHC) model, focusing on person-centered care coordination, family engagement, early intervention, and connecting children and families to behavioral health and community-based services. The ideal candidate will be flexible, professional, and collaborative, with a passion for supporting children and families in achieving stability, wellness, and access to appropriate care.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ree required
  • Strong communication, documentation, and organizational skills
  • Ability to work effectively with children, families, schools, and community partners
  • Ability to work independently while collaborating as part of a multidisciplinary team
  • Knowledge of child behavioral health services, family systems, and community resources preferred
  • Professional, flexible, and team-oriented approach to service delivery

Responsibilities:

  • Schedule and conduct home visits with children and families to assess needs and support service engagement
  • Gather relevant clinical, social, and environmental information to support individualized care planning
  • Develop and maintain person-centered plans of care focused on the child’s strengths, needs, and treatment goals
  • Establish and maintain collaborative relationships with schools, healthcare providers, social service agencies, and community partners
  • Assist children and families in accessing behavioral health treatment, community resources, educational supports, and other entitled services
  • Support continuity of care and coordination between providers to ensure comprehensive, family-centered service delivery within the CCBHC care model
  • Advocate for children and families while helping reduce barriers to treatment and community support services
  • Maintain accurate, timely, and confidential documentation in compliance with agency standards and CCBHC requirements
Requirements

ALL candidates must be able to type and have basic computer skills, possess a valid driver’s license, eligibility for coverage under center liability insurance and individually held vehicle liability insurance with a clear background check.

At SCAMHC, we are more than a 501c3 organization; we are a compassionate community dedicated to providing essential services to individuals with mental illness, substance use disorders, and developmental disabilities in Butler, Coffee, Covington, and Crenshaw Counties. Serving approximately 4,500 individuals annually, our mission is driven by our commitment to making a meaningful difference in the lives of those we help.

We are deeply rooted in the communities we serve, established by the local governmental entities of Butler, Coffee, Covington, and Crenshaw Counties, as well as the Cities of Opp, Florala, Andalusia, Red Level, Greenville, Brantley, Luverne, Elba, and Enterprise. Our work is supported by the generosity of philanthropic agencies and local government, allowing us to extend our reach to those most in need.
